As of April 01, 2026, the average annual salary for Entry Level Social Worker in New York is $70,044, equivalent to $34 per hour, $1,347 weekly, or $5,837 monthly. These figures, sourced from Salary.com’s real-time job posting scans, highlight competitive earning potential for Entry Level Social Worker in cities like Santa Clara, San Jose, and Fremont.
Annually Salaries for Entry Level Social Worker in New York vary widely, spanning from $56,520 to $86,550. Most professionals fall between the 25th percentile ($62,965) and 75th percentile ($78,684), while top earners (90th percentile) make $86,550 per year.
